Desire Quote by Francois Rabelais
“We always long for the forbidden things, and desire what is denied us.”
About This Quote
Source Novel: Gargantua and Pantagruel, 1532
People constantly desire what they cannot have, craving the forbidden.
In simple terms: Forbidden things become more desirable.
